4th Annual Doggie Palooza this Saturday

May 28, 2010 | Print This Post
 

Help Set the New World Record for the “Largest Dog Obedience Lesson”

The City of Clarksville along with the Humane Society of Clarksville-Montgomery County and Total Canine Care are excited to present the 4th Annual Doggie Palooza. The event will take place Saturday, May 29th from 1:00 pm to 5:00 pm at the new Bark Park located at Heritage Park.

Bring your 4-legged family members for a day of demonstrations, contest, prizes and more. Every dog has his day and what better way to celebrate your canine’s artistic side than to participate in the “Best of Barks” Pageant with guest judge, Cydney Miller, Mrs. Tennessee International.

This year we will be attempting to set the new record for the “largest dog obedience lesson.” The current Guinness World Book record is set at 257 dogs with handlers, so we need your help! To participate in this event, registration is required. Fee is $10.00 per dog. Only one handler per dog. All proceeds benefit the Humane Society of Clarksville.
